Transaction 5bab24e90299176ee13e19e269dca453f59630c70a7dad87ab89ea18a6f866ec

2 Input
2 Outputs
  • 5bab24e90299176ee13e19e269dca453f59630c70a7dad87ab89ea18a6f866ec:0
  • value  1000287
    address  3Ngt6GF3d7WrPkHzxGdHLE1H4S1VWWVSrT
  • 5bab24e90299176ee13e19e269dca453f59630c70a7dad87ab89ea18a6f866ec:1
  • value  462660
    address  1Jjh37Jd9HP3vrVqcAk4gxjJwRbEGvzSHE